    4th Coronation Anniversary: Olu Of Warri, His Majesty Ogiame Atuwatse lll Offers Thanksgiving To God For Success Of Event

    The Olu of Warri, His Majesty Ogiame Atuwatse lll was joined by his subjects to offer appreciation to God Almighty for the success of the fourth Coronation anniversary events.

    While speaking at the ceremony on Sunday, His Majesty Ogiame Atuwatse lll said, he thanked God for the success of the week long programme.

    According to him, God has continued to take charge of the affairs of the kingdom since he took over the reign of his fore bearers four years ago.

    “The affairs of this kingdom remain firmly in God’s hands,” he said.

    The Royal father said God Almighty has continued to fight unseen battles for the kingdom, just as he asked God to continue to help the people of the world to know that He is the Almighty God.

    His words: “Thank you for the battles we have seen, thank you for the battles that we did not even know were going on but you have been there. Continue to demonstrate to the world that you reign and rule in the affairs of the kingdom.”

    The Monarch asked God to accept his praises and thanks for the protection and preservation of the life of his people and the kingdom.

    In his remarks, Delta State Governor, Rt Hon Elder Sheriff Oborevwori expressed gratitude to God Almighty who enabled the monarch celebrate his 4th year on the throne.

    He said the reign of the king has brought blessings to the people in particular and Delta State at large.

    He said: “We rejoice with the Itsekiri nation for the monarch whose reign has brought blessings to his people and to Delta State.”

    According to Governor Oborevwori, His Majesty Ogiame Atuwatse lll has been able to prove his worth within four years of his reign by uniting the people, has brought peace to Warri kingdom and improved on the cultural values of the people.

    He added:” Your Majesty, in just four years, you have proven your self as a bridge builder and a true champion of sustainable developement…” Your faith in God and devotion to your people reflects Proverbs 29:2 that says when the righteous are in authority, the people rejoice.”

    Governor Oborevwori who was represented by the Secretary to the State Government, Dr Kingsley Emu told the people to emulate the monarch whom he described as a bridge builder, just as he admonished them to cooperate with him to move the Iwere land to the next level.

    The programme which was well attended by sons and daughters of the kingdom from home and abroad, top government functionaries and others, featured songs from Iwere Praise and Royal Iwere choir, dances and prayers for the king, the kingdom and the state at large.
